The World of Crowns of Nyaxia

The Crowns of Nyaxia series unfolds in a world where humans are mere pawns in the eternal games of immortal vampire houses. The Serpent and the Wings of Night introduces us to Oraya, a human adopted daughter of the Nightborn vampire king, who must navigate a deadly tournament to win her freedom and survival. What begins as a simple fight for life evolves into something far more complex—a story of unexpected alliances, simmering romance, and shocking revelations that will keep you turning pages late into the night.

Broadbent's world-building is nothing short of masterful, creating a dark fantasy setting that feels both fresh and familiar. The political intrigue between vampire houses, the mythology of the goddess Nyaxia, and the brutal reality of the Kejari tournament create a perfect backdrop for the character-driven narrative that has made this series so beloved.

Essential Reading Order and Collections

For new readers wondering where to begin, starting with The Serpent and the Wings of Night is essential. This first book establishes the foundation of the entire series. Many fans recommend reading the novella Six Scorched Roses after the first book, as it provides additional world-building and character background that enriches the main narrative.
